How can I develop an App with Visual Studio Professional 2012 for both Windows Phone 8 and Windows 8 (tablets)? I hope on beeing able to reuse most of the code.
Yes, but you need to use diffrent project templates. You also need Windows 8 SDK and Windows Phone 8 SDK.
If you use XAML, you can easily migrate in projects (without phone features and contracts).
XAML